> Cluster Administrator role is unable to perform 'Install Packages' operation

> *Steps*
> # Create a user and assign "Cluster Administrator" role
> # As an admin, Register a new version
> # Logout and login as the user created in step 1
> # Try to perform "Install packages" operation from UI
> *Result*
> "status" : 403,
> "The authenticated user does not have the appropriate authorizations to
> create the requested resource(s)"
